يرشدك هذا المقال إلى كيفية تحويل MD إلى DOCX باستخدام واجهة برمجة تطبيقات Python REST. ستتعلم كيفية تحويل Markdown إلى DOCX باستخدام واجهة برمجة تطبيقات Python منخفضة الكود بمساعدة مجموعة تطوير برمجيات سحابية قائمة على Python. يتضمن المقال إعدادات IDE، وخطوات مفصلة، ونموذجًا عمليًا من التعليمات البرمجية لإجراء التحويل.
متطلب أساسي
- إنشاء حساب والحصول على بيانات اعتماد API لإنشاء ملف DOCX من ملف Markdown
- قم بتنزيل Aspose.HTML Cloud SDK لـ Dotpython لتحويل ملف MD إلى ملف Word
- إعداد مشروع Python باستخدام SDK أعلاه
Steps to Convert MD to DOCX using Python RESTful Service
- استيراد الموارد المطلوبة من المكتبة، مثل Cloud.Sdk وCloud.Sdk.Conversion
- الوصول إلى معرف العميل والسر للمصادقة في Cloud API
- قم بإنشاء كائن HtmlApi باستخدام المعرف والسر المذكورين أعلاه
- Access the ConvertApi property that exposes the conversion functions
- استدعاء طريقة تحويل غير متزامن () في فئة ConvertApi عن طريق تمرير ملف MD المصدر وملف DOCX الناتج
شرحت الخطوات السابقة عملية تحويل Markdown إلى ملف Word باستخدام واجهة برمجة تطبيقات مبنية على Python. استورد الفئات والوحدات النمطية اللازمة، وأنشئ كائن HtmlApi باستخدام معرف العميل والرمز السري، ثم ادخل إلى خاصية ConvertApi التي تحتوي على الميزات اللازمة لإجراء تحويلات متنوعة. استدعِ دالة ConvertAsync() من كائن ConvertApi، ومرّر ملف MD المدخل وملف DOCX المخرج لإنشاء مخرجات على القرص المحلي.
Code to Convert MD to DOCX using Python REST API
يوضح الكود أعلاه عملية تطوير محوّل Markdown إلى Word باستخدام واجهة Python REST. يمكنك الرجوع إلى ملفات الإدخال والإخراج من القرص المحلي أو التخزين السحابي إذا كنت قد حمّلت ملف MD المصدر وترغب في إنشاء المخرجات في السحابة أيضًا. حتى إذا عيّنت امتداد ملف الإخراج إلى DOC، فسيظل يُنشئ ملف DOCX.
شرحت هذه المقالة كيفية إنشاء ملف وورد من ملف MD. لإنشاء صورة لملف MD، راجع المقالة تحويل Markdown إلى صورة باستخدام Python REST API.